设计与开发

51单片机吧 51单片机

小编 2024-11-23 设计与开发 23 0

51单片机

应用最广泛的8位单片机当然也是初学者们最容易上手学习的单片机,最早由Intel推出,由于其典型的结构和完善的总线专用寄存器的集中管理,众多的逻辑位操作功能及面向控制的丰富的指令系统,堪称为一代“经典”,为以后的其它单片机的发展奠定了基础。目前在教学场合和对性能要求不高的场合大量被采用。

特点

51单片机之所以成为经典,成为易上手的单片机主要有以下特点:

从内部的硬件到软件有一套完整的按位操作系统,称作位处理器,处理对象不是字或字节而是位。不但能对片内某些特殊功能寄存器的某位进行处理,如传送、置位、清零、测试等,还能进行位的逻辑运算,其功能十分完备,使用起来得心应手。

同时在片内RAM区间还特别开辟了一个双重功能的地址区间,使用极为灵活,这一功能无疑给使用者提供了极大的方便。

乘法和除法指令,这给编程也带来了便利。很多的八位单片机都不具备乘法功能,做乘法时还得编上一段子程序调用,十分不便。

缺点

51单片机虽然是经典但是缺点还是很明显的AD、EEPROM等功能需要靠扩展,增加了硬件和软件负担。

虽然I/O脚使用简单,但高电平时无输出能力,这也是51系列单片机的最大软肋。运行速度过慢,特别是双数据指针,如能改进能给编程带来很大的便利。51保护能力很差,很容易烧坏芯片。

转自唯样商城电子资讯,买电子元器件上唯样商城

用51单片机开发真的很丢人吗?

用51单片机开发真的很丢人吗?

现今的大学生们对技术可能存在一些误解,或许是因为被网络上的培训班广告和相关机构的影响所导致的。他们常常听到强调FPGA技术的高难度,以及嵌入式开发岗位的就业机会广阔。虽然这些说法并非毫无根据,但我们是否应该稍微反思一下,我们学习这些技术的初衷是什么,亦或是我们上大学的目标是什么呢?

假设我们询问大多数学生,很可能会得到类似的回答:为了将来找到一份好工作。既然我们的追求是就业和稳定收入,那么我们是否应该思考如何能够创造价值,以最经济的方式来解决问题呢?换句话说,我们是否能够在问题解决过程中找到最省成本的方法。领悟到这一点,我们会发现,用51单片机进行开发并不是什么丢人的事情。如果我们能够用51单片机来解决原本需要STM32来解决的问题,那么才是真正令人瞩目的。

以一个案例来说明,我曾有一个同事在不久前面临一个任务,他想方设法用成本更低的单片机来替代STM32。我对他这种创新方法既不会嘲笑,反而表示赞赏。这正说明了他对技术有深入的理解,能够找到创新的路径。

相关问答

为何 51单片机 的外部中断0没有按下按键就会自动进入?-ZOL问答

5条回答:【推荐答案】这是不可能的,不是程序有问题就是电路有问题。你先自己检查,自己不能解决就贴程序代码和电路图,帮你分析。

单片机 填空求助1.MCS- 51 系列单片机为()位单片机.2.8051单片...

[最佳回答]1.MCS-51系列单片机为(8)位单片机.2.8051单片机有两种复位方式,既上电复位和手动复位.复位后SP=(07H),PC=(0000H),PSW=(00H),P0=(F...

51单片机 是什么?

51单片机是一种嵌入式微控制器,由英特尔公司推出。它具有低功耗、高性能、易于使用和成本低等特点,广泛应用于电子产品的控制系统中。51单片机拥有很多外设功...

当前 51单片机 还有用武之地吗?

有啊,就好比C语言一样,现在编程语言有好多好用的,可是也离不开C语言,都是息息相关的,51单片机是基础,是学习编程控制的入门,目前市场上使用率还是不小的,...5...

51单片机 特点及功能?

特性(1)从内部的硬件到软件有一套完整的按位操作系统,称作位处理器,处理对象不是字或字节而是位。不但能对片内某些特殊功能寄存器的某位进行处理,如传送、置...

51单片机 开发板哪家好?

单片机开发板还是要适合自己,这样在写程序做东西的时候才会顺手一些。对于初学者来说的话,推荐你一款MicroPython单片机开发板:TPYBoard,有两个版本v101和v10...

为什么 51单片机 的外部中断0没有按下按键就会自动进入?

这是不可能的,不是程序有问题就是电路有问题。你先自己检查,自己不能解决就贴程序代码和电路图,帮你分析。这是不可能的,不是程序有问题就是电路有问题。你...

51单片机 优点?

单片机优点如下:1、有优异的性能价格比目前国内市场上,有些单片机的芯片只有人民币几元,加上少量外围元件,就能构成一台功能相当丰富的智能化控制装置。2...

51单片机 哪个好用?

首推宏晶公司的STC系列51单片机,无论是功能还是性能,这个系列的单片机在业界内首屈一指。之所以好用,体现在三个方面:第一,功能丰富,IO口数量多,内部功能...

51单片机 有哪几个中断源?各中断标志是如何产生的?当中断响应...

如果没清除中断标志的话,单片机只响应第一次中断,以后的功能就无法实现了。现在相关51单片机有很多型号,之间中断源数有不同,在数据手册上都有。这是一个数据...

猜你喜欢